How is this going to help at work?

Girl at work


If you look around any office, one of the things you'll see most of is possibly computers. Seems like almost everything is done using something technological. Well, that's no surprise really.

Companies obviously want to get things done in the most effective ways, especially ways that save time and money. And, their prayers were answered with all those wonderful new developments in technology.

Of course, that means that your boss is going to expect you to know how to use them. Some of the things that you might be expected to know include:

  • Working with e-mail
  • Using word processing packages to writing letters and mail merge
  • Using word processing packages to write and present reports
  • Using software to prepare and give presentations
  • Use spreadsheets to collate and present information
  • Creating graphs to illustrate information in spreadsheets
  • Inputting data
  • Managing electronic documents and files
  • Being able to use the internet to find information

Basic ICT skills are essential, even if you're not in computing jobs. If you know the basics will mean that you'll be able to get straight on with the job at hand and prove that you can work efficiently.
